#f666b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f666b5 is composed of 96.5% red, 40%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 26.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 327.1 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 68.2%. #f666b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ccff with #ed006b.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#f666b5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f666b5 has RGB values of R:246, G:102, B:181 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.26,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16148149.

Shades and Tints of #f666b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0108 is the darkest color, while #fffaf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#f666b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1abae is the less saturated color, while #fc60b6 is the most saturated one.
